Job Overview:
We are looking for a motivated and detail-oriented QA Engineer to join our growing team. The ideal candidate will have hands-on experience in testing web applications, APIs, and performance testing. You will be responsible for designing and executing test cases, identifying defects, and ensuring the quality of our software products. Additionally, you should be proficient in writing test cases and test scenarios to validate functionality across different platforms.
Key Responsibilities:
- Test Case and Test Scenario Development:
- Write clear, concise, and comprehensive test cases and test scenarios for functional, integration, regression.
- Collaborate with developers and product owners to define acceptance criteria and test requirements.
- API Testing:
- Perform API testing using tools like Postman and Swagger to validate endpoints, data formats, and response times.
- Create automated API tests to ensure consistent and reliable results.
- Performance Testing:
- Conduct performance testing using JMeter to assess system performance under various load conditions.
- Analyze test results and provide recommendations for improving application performance.
- Automation Testing:
- Develop and maintain automated test scripts using tools like Selenium or Katalon for functional and regression testing.
- Assist in automating repetitive test cases to improve efficiency and coverage.
- Manual Testing:
- Execute manual test cases to verify functionality, usability, and compliance with requirements.
- Identify and report bugs, ensuring they are tracked and resolved in a timely manner.
- Documentation:
- Maintain detailed documentation of test plans, test cases, and test results.
- Generate test reports and present findings to the team.
Required Skills and Qualifications:
- Technical Skills:
- Basic understanding of SQL for database validation.
- Basic knowledge of version control systems (e.g., Git).
- Proficient in using defect tracking tools (e.g., JIRA, Trello).
- Soft Skills:
- Strong attention to detail and a commitment to delivering high-quality results.
- Excellent communication and collaboration skills.
- Ability to work independently and as part of a team.
Education:
- Bachelor’s degree in Computer Science, Software Engineering, Information Technology, or a related field.
ما در ازکیسرمایه در تلاشیم تا با کمک تکنولوژی شرایطی فراهم کنیم تا هر فرد با هر سطح از دانش و تجربه بتونه در جهت رفع دغدغههای مالی، سرمایهگذاری رو شروع کنه و با این کار به گسترش فرهنگ پسانداز و سرمایهگذاری کمک کنیم.
در راستای این هدف، ازکیسرمایه به دنبال همکارانیه که با خلاقیت و انگیزه در کنار هم چالشهای جدید رو پشت سر بگذارند و همقدم با هم در یک محیط کاری سالم و پویا برای رشد شخصی و تیمی تلاش کنند.